A spectacular museum of science, technology, and industry housed in a grand 1930s building in Letná, with a soaring central hall packed with historic aircraft, locomotives, automobiles, and motorcycles suspended dramatically from the ceiling. The collections on Czech photography, astronomy, and printing are genuinely world-class. It appeals equally to children and adults and is one of the best-value museums in the city. Weekends with school groups can be noisy; weekday mornings are ideal.
